在GitHub上进行错别字检查的最佳实践

引言

在开发项目时,代码的准确性和文档的清晰度至关重要。错别字不仅可能导致误解,还可能对项目的整体质量造成负面影响。本文将深入探讨如何在GitHub上进行错别字检查,使用哪些工具以及如何确保代码和文档的高质量。

错别字检查的重要性

  • 提高可读性:代码中的注释和文档如果存在错别字,可能导致团队成员理解错误,影响项目进展。
  • 专业形象:在公开的GitHub项目中,错别字会影响项目的专业形象,潜在用户可能因此对项目产生质疑。
  • 减少错误:在代码中出现的错别字可能会导致程序逻辑错误,检查能够减少此类问题的发生。

GitHub上常用的错别字检查工具

在GitHub上,有多种工具可以帮助开发者进行错别字检查

1. MarkdownLint

  • 功能:MarkdownLint 是一个用于检查Markdown文件语法和格式的工具,其中包括错别字检查。
  • 安装:可以通过npm安装:npm install -g markdownlint-cli
  • 用法:运行命令markdownlint .以检查当前目录下的Markdown文件。

2. Spellcheck CI

  • 功能:Spellcheck CI 是一个可以自动检测文本和代码中的错别字的GitHub Action。
  • 设置:在GitHub项目中创建一个.github/workflows/spellcheck.yml文件,配置spellcheck CI。
  • 示例配置: yaml name: Spellcheck on: [push, pull_request] jobs: spellcheck: runs-on: ubuntu-latest steps: – uses: actions/checkout@v2 – name: Check Spelling uses: hemna/spellcheck-action@v1 with: files: ‘**/*.md’

3. Codespell

  • 功能:Codespell 是一个检查代码和文档中常见拼写错误的工具。
  • 安装:可以通过pip安装:pip install codespell
  • 用法:运行命令codespell以检查项目中的拼写错误。

在GitHub中使用错别字检查的最佳实践

  • 在代码审查时使用:在进行代码审查时,可以将错别字检查工具集成到审查流程中,确保每个提交都经过检查。
  • 自动化检查:通过设置GitHub Actions,将错别字检查自动化,每次提交或拉取请求时自动运行检查。
  • 团队合作:鼓励团队成员使用相同的工具,以确保统一的检查标准和减少重复工作。

如何处理检测到的错别字

  • 记录问题:将检测到的错别字记录在一个文档中,便于后续处理。
  • 及时修正:对于项目文档和注释,及时修正错别字,确保信息准确。
  • 建立字典:建立一个项目相关的字典,减少后续错误的出现。

FAQ

1. 如何在GitHub上进行错别字检查?

在GitHub上进行错别字检查的最佳方式是使用自动化工具,比如GitHub Actions。设置Spellcheck CI或使用Codespell等工具,可以在每次提交时自动检查拼写错误。

2. 有哪些工具可以帮助进行错别字检查?

常用的错别字检查工具包括MarkdownLint、Spellcheck CI和Codespell。它们都可以集成到GitHub项目中,帮助开发者高效地进行检查。

3. 错别字会对项目造成什么影响?

错别字可能导致文档误解、代码逻辑错误和影响项目的专业形象。长期以往,可能影响用户对项目的信任度。

4. 如何在项目中管理常见错别字?

可以建立项目相关的字典,记录和管理常见错别字。同时,在团队内部进行知识分享,提高大家的拼写意识。

5. 是否可以在本地进行错别字检查?

是的,许多错别字检查工具都可以在本地使用。例如,MarkdownLint和Codespell可以直接在开发环境中运行,提供实时的拼写检查。

总结

在GitHub上进行错别字检查是确保项目质量的关键步骤。通过使用合适的工具和最佳实践,开发者能够有效减少错别字带来的负面影响,提高项目的专业性和可读性。确保在团队中普及这些工具和方法,以实现更高效的开发和协作。

正文完